I believe we will be able to work this out in a manner that will be, I hope, conducive to getting the money that we need immediately--just the basic requirements that we want for the National Institutes of Health, that we want for LIHEAP, and a lot of the other programs that so many Members support here. I wanted to raise this issue because I think it is vitally important that we use the same set of scoring for both defense and nondefense. So, Mr. President, with the assurances of my chairman that we will be able to get this thing worked out, I just wanted to refer to one thing on the chart. With the reallocation, with the amount of money we would get from the rescoring, we would have $770 million. That would get us the money that we need for NIH. That would get us the money that we need for LIHEAP and for the other programs--Head Start and others--that we need, which Senators support here. Mr. President, again, I raise this issue because it is vitally important.
